I was sorry to read you didn't go inside the chateau in Azay-le-Rideau. Not fantastic but lots of huge tapestries on the walls. I have not been to the Lazer Show at night though.
If you thought Azay was as pretty as a picture you must have missed out on the most beautiful village in all of France ( so some say)!
Between Chinon and Saumur at the confluence of the rivers Vienne & Loir is the beautiful village of Candes-Saint-Martin. The restaurant at the bottom of the steps of the church was very good.
